European Continental Assembly

The document gives information on the European Continental Assembly (Romania 17-21 June 2001): the participants, topics, and working methodology and expected results.

The European Continental Assembly, in Romania from 17 to 21 June 2001, were to gather 200 persons from different European countries. In this forum, concrete proposals were to be elaborated, resulting from a year's work and collaboration among Europeans. This initiative of the emerging European civil society appeared as especially unusual at a moment when Europeans were still being rarely consulted, even though the European Union was entering a new historic phase of its construction.

The document gives information about the progress of the Assembly: participants, themes, how they would be discussed, as well as expected results.
